Dramatic transfers: Mural painting and religious theatre in the Western Alps during the sixteenth century
In the specific context of the late medieval Alps, it has been demonstrated that artistic exchanges and the circulation of iconographic and stylistic patterns were quite common. Transference can take place between different media, like religious theatrical mysteries and painted works of art s...
